[ARCHIVED] Brentwood Bound Construction Update – Sept. 9, 2021

Brentwood Bound Construction Update

Construction work anticipated in the next two weeks on the Brentwood Bound Plan:

Flood Mitigation Phase 1

  • L. Keeley completion of the 72” sewer junction chamber
  • L. Keeley installation of sanitary sewer structures located adjacent to Mary Avenue
  • L. Keeley installation of the 24” sanitary line near Bompart Avenue
  • L. Keeley earthwork for the GRG Connector and Event Lawn/Comfort Station sites
  • L. Keeley excavated soils hauling and export
  • L. Keeley completion of 24-HR bypass pumping of the existing horseshoe sewer

Demolition Phase 1C

  • Marschel Wrecking site work (seed, straw, erosion control) at 8000 Manchester Road (Frederic Roofing)
  • Marschel Wrecking completion of punch list work

Deer Creek Greenway Connector Part A

  • Ideal Landscaping mobilization to 2950 S. Brentwood Blvd. (Brentwood Materials)
  • Ideal Landscaping abatement of 2950 S. Brentwood Blvd. (Brentwood Materials)
  • Ideal Landscaping utility disconnects at 2950 S. Brentwood Blvd. (Brentwood Materials)

Event Lawn/Comfort Station

  • HOF Construction mobilization following completion of the Event Lawn site earthwork
  • HOF Construction survey and layout for foundations
